Transaction 24ec2ae023933bfb2a3d69be3f0fdd5e1a81bb2a2aec2f92a6a8a32e26ba95a7

9 Input
2 Outputs
  • 24ec2ae023933bfb2a3d69be3f0fdd5e1a81bb2a2aec2f92a6a8a32e26ba95a7:0
  • value  95878212
    address  3C6htftLoDrtSGtVcE4T4srxzwCj9JJtRy
  • 24ec2ae023933bfb2a3d69be3f0fdd5e1a81bb2a2aec2f92a6a8a32e26ba95a7:1
  • value  2000000000
    address  3DVcGy2ZQYHgnejkEkYypo6sJZyPzLQTy5